Police budget drops overall while adding two patrol units; fire budget rises as membership grows
Summary
City Manager Greg Kelley told the council the Police Department's overall budget decreased but includes funding for two new patrol units, and the Fire Department's budget rose because of an increase in members; no votes were taken at the workshop.

City Manager Greg Kelley told the council the proposed Police Department budget decreased overall while the request adds two new patrol units. "The Police Department's budget decreased while adding two new patrol units," Kelley said.
Kelley also said the Fire Department budget increased due to an increase in members. Neither department's changes were subject to a formal vote at the June 24 workshop; council members were briefed as part of the departmental budget review and will consider final budget ordinances in subsequent meetings.
The transcript does not provide dollar amounts for the departmental changes or details on the number of additional firefighters beyond the notation that membership increased.
